On Monday 22 October, the European Commission announced that €7.2 million has been released to step up the fight against the Ebola virus, which is not yet under control in the Democratic Republic of Congo (Kivu and Ituri).
The funding, taken from the budget of ECHO (the Commission's humanitarian aid service) will help ECHO partner organisations to deploy extra capacities to the affected areas, and to improve surveillance and the capacity to trace victims of Ebola, notably early cases....
